Beamer 的“在第二个屏幕上显示笔记”选项用于在投影仪上进行演讲,同时向演讲作者展示一些不同的东西(演讲笔记)。
对于远程会谈,需要:
以正常/自定义尺寸生成观众视图,而不是放大到整个屏幕,以便会议软件(例如 Zoom)能够获得合理大小的图像进行屏幕共享
可能存在单独但同步的窗口,用于显示观众视图和演示者视图
这听起来像是请求
屏幕共享软件(例如 Zoom),允许显示不到整个窗口,或者
像 pdfpc 这样的演示软件可以彻底改变其行为。
但是,更一般地,我正在寻找建议:当每张幻灯片都有演讲者笔记时,如何进行(Beamer)在线演示?或者甚至是最简单的新方法/待开发方法的想法?
答案1
使用pympress:
它有一个“窗口”模式。只需按下或取消勾选演示 > 全屏菜单项即可进入该模式f
。然后,您可以像其他窗口一样拖动一个角来根据需要调整窗口大小。观众和演示者视图位于单独的窗口中。默认情况下,它会检测投影仪笔记的存在和位置。
优点:
您可以根据自己的喜好调整两个窗口的大小。这样,就可以清晰地查看当前幻灯片、下一张幻灯片和投影仪笔记。
缺点:
- 似乎没有像 pdfpc 那样预加载幻灯片
- 它无法正确渲染某些由 matplotlib 创建的 PDF。因此,如果您在演示文稿中包含任何 PDF 图形,确保在上线前进行测试并将有问题的图形替换为 .png 版本或栅格化 PDF
或者
使用pdfpc:
您pdfpc -w
还可以获得单独的窗口。
优点
- 它可以很好地预加载幻灯片。
- 它完美地呈现了我使用 matplotlib 创建的 PDF。
缺点:
- 但是,pdfpc 更希望您使用它自己的注释系统而不是 beamer 的,也就是说,它为 pdfpc-notes 留出了空间,从而可以进行小型预览渲染(考虑下面的解决方法)。
- 无法调整演示者窗口的大小,导致当前幻灯片在我的屏幕上显示得太小,难以阅读。我必须眯着眼睛才能看清演示的内容。
因此,总的来说,它无法让我在自己的屏幕上以合理的大小看到下一张幻灯片、你的笔记和当前幻灯片。
此外,考虑修改 Beamer 对第二个屏幕的使用:
对于 pympress,我将其包含在我的 .tex 标头中:
% Lots of notes? Get rid of preview (not needed in pympress)!
\setbeamertemplate{note page}
{
\insertslideintonotes{0.01}
\rule{\textwidth}{0.1pt}
%\color{blue} \scriptsize
\insertnote
}
对于 pdfpc,我将其包含在我的 .tex 标头中:
% This one INCREASES the size of the slide preview
\setbeamertemplate{note page}
{
\insertslideintonotes{0.5}
\rule{\textwidth}{0.1pt}
\color{blue}
\scriptsize \small
\insertnote
}